Wakefield and District Housing chooses 1st Touch Mobile for the enterprise
Wakefield and District Housing (WDH) has chosen mobile technology from 1st Touch for its property and land survey employees, with a view to extending the technology to other field-based disciplines across the enterprise.
With a wide range of housing types from sheltered housing to high rise communities and a £720 million improvement scheme running until 2012, the survey function is a key element of the WDH success story. As an existing PDA solution used by the department was unable to integrate with WDH's Housing Management system, it was decided to identify a new mobile solution which had proven integration links to the back-office and which was flexible enough to allow electronic forms to be created internally.
Louise Muirhead, Senior Business Analyst at WDH felt that these features were a major factor in the decision to choose 1st Touch, noting:
"Having seen the system in use at a reference site visit we were impressed by the easy to use mobile application builder with a graphical interface that allows the design, creation and modification of forms, without having to return to the supplier and pay more. There was also a proven integration with our existing housing management system.
Ultimately, we can see how 1st Touch can be easily rolled out across WDH to areas such as responsive repairs, maintenance and inspections.This would help us achieve significant productivity gains and to improve efficiency right across the organisation."
